Getting from Thane to Bhuleshwar Market – Main Options
Train
The train is one of the most practical and popular modes to reach Bhuleshwar Market from Thane, especially during peak hours. Mumbai’s local trains connect Thane on the Central line to the Western line stations near Bhuleshwar.
- Route details:
Board a Central line train from Thane to Dadar station, then switch to the Western line towards Churchgate and alight at Marine Lines or Charni Road station, both close to Bhuleshwar Market.
- Travel time and cost:
The total journey takes about 60 to 75 minutes, including transfer time. Train tickets cost between ₹15 and ₹30 depending on class and distance.
- Frequency and comfort:
Trains run every 5 to 10 minutes during peak hours. However, local trains can be crowded, especially in the morning and evening rush.
- Timing tips:
Avoid traveling during peak rush hours (8–10 AM and 6–8 PM) if you prefer a less crowded experience. Early mornings or late evenings are more comfortable.
- Last-mile connectivity:
From Marine Lines or Charni Road, Bhuleshwar Market is a 10 to 15-minute walk or a short auto-rickshaw ride away. Be cautious of traffic and use prepaid auto stands for safety.

Car / Self-Drive
Driving from Thane to Bhuleshwar Market is convenient for those who prefer privacy and flexibility. The route covers approximately 35 km via the Eastern Express Highway and P D’Mello Road.
- Route details:
Take the Eastern Express Highway (NH 160) south from Thane, then turn onto P D’Mello Road to reach Bhuleshwar. This is the fastest route under normal traffic conditions.
- Travel time and tolls:
The drive usually takes 60 to 90 minutes depending on traffic. There are tolls on the Eastern Express Highway, so keep cash or FASTag ready.
- Parking tips:
Parking near Bhuleshwar Market is limited and often crowded. Use paid parking lots or park slightly away and walk to the market.
- Traffic considerations:
Avoid driving during peak office hours and weekends when the market is busiest. Early mornings are ideal for smoother traffic.
- Navigation:
Use GPS apps like Google Maps or Waze for live traffic updates and alternate routes.

Arrival at Bhuleshwar Market & What to Expect
On arrival at Bhuleshwar Market, travelers are greeted by a vibrant atmosphere filled with colorful stalls selling spices, textiles, jewelry, and traditional items. The market is a sensory experience with bustling crowds and aromatic scents.
Local commute options include auto-rickshaws and taxis available near the market entrances. Nearby attractions include the famous Mumbadevi Temple and Girgaum Chowpatty beach, which are worth visiting if time permits. Accommodation options are limited in the immediate area, so staying in South Mumbai neighborhoods like Fort or Colaba is recommended.
